TGA-Supported Infrastructure Package Moves Forward
TGA
This week, the Senate will approve the TGA-supported bi-partisan infrastructure package, which will make critical investments in port, rail, and road infrastructure. While we need to make these long-term investments, TGA continues to call on the Biden administration to address the current shipping crisis now!
Company Files Complaint Against Ocean Carriers for Collusion/Price Manipulation/Breach of Contract — Provide TGA Examples to Support Complaint
TGA
On August 3, household furnishings manufacturer MCS Holdings filed a complaint with the Federal Maritime Commission (FMC) alleging ocean carriers COSCO and MSC colluded to breach contracts and manipulate prices. TGA plans to support the complaint, but we need examples from you to do so. Not only for COSCO and MSC but for any ocean carrier. We need details such as what is in the complaint. Examples can be anonymous. FMC has not commented yet on the complaint.

Pelosi Outlines House China Bill Strategy on Call with Industry
POLITICO
House Speaker Nancy Pelosi will not bring the Senate’s sprawling anti-China bill to the floor of her chamber unchanged, a staffer told industry representatives on a call last week. Instead, Pelosi will likely combine a group of bills that House committees have crafted to confront China economically into her own package, aiming to reconcile it with the Senate version in a conference committee, according to a person with knowledge of the call.
